Showgand
Showgand is an intermittent stream in Kunar, Afghanistan and has an elevation of 1,185 metres. Showgand is situated nearby to the locality Têrkhah, as well as near Ţālibān.Places in the Area

Manogay
Village
Mano Gai or Manogai is a small town and capital of Dara-I-Pech District in Kunar Province, in eastern Afghanistan. It lies on the confluence of several rivers. Manogay is situated 8 km north of Showgand.
